Here is a neat article written by Mark Twain in the late 1800's.

Mark Twain explains the art of learning to ride a bicycle in hilarious detail.

Keep in mind that the bicycle he is trying to master was the Ordinary, as it was called in it's day. That was the bicycle with the man-sized front wheel and the teenie rear wheel.

It is fun to see that the more things change, the more they stay the same.
